Our Values Respect | Belonging | Accountability | Transparency Department DH STD CONTROL PROGRAM PAV L Job Summary The Advance Practice Provider (APP) works collaboratively with a supervising physician to provide direct clinical care for patients presenting to assigned ambulatory clinic within Denver Public Health. The APP works in close communication with the unit's multidisciplinary team which includes social work, care management, medical assistants, nursing, research, pharmacy and others to help coordinate comprehensive care for their patients. This position may assist in the educational training of future providers and students.

Responsibilities

  • Delivers superior patient care and encourages increased patient understanding and involvement in care.
  • Determines and assesses the health status of patients by reviewing records, taking comprehensive medical histories, and performing physical examinations.
  • Monitors and evaluates medical condition of patient.
  • Initiates, performs, or directs other healthcare professionals to perform screenings and diagnostic tests.
  • Makes decisions regarding treatment changes and refers patient to specialized services as needed.
  • Orders and administers appropriate medications within the limits of the appropriate statutory limitations.
  • Completes required documentation legibly, thoroughly, and in a timely manner. Prepares and maintains complete and accurate charts, case files, and records.
  • Participates in clinical education of healthcare students as seen fit by the supervising medical staff.
  • May be assigned to perform lead work and/or involvement in clinical coordination, health station management or responsibility for special projects which may encompass protocol development, management planning, scheduling and other administrative tasks as necessary to support the practice environment.
  • Attends and participates in administrative staff, program, and Department meetings.
  • Utilizes the principles and practices of effective communication to elicit information, negotiate problem resolution, and/or garner support for various programs or policies.
  • Follows established departmental policies and procedures and adheres to any quality improvement, safety, environmental and infection control standards.
  • Conducts clinical activities as defined in the privileging documents for this provider.
